It is time to get rid of New Year’s Eve altogether, Sarah Miller writes. “Obviously, we can't stop the earth from taking 365 days to go around the sun. Nor can we date our checks ‘June 3, ?lol?.’ But what if our acknowledgment of every new year was merely clerical, like with most any other day?” At the link in our bio, read Miller’s pitch to cancel the holiday for good.
